IF you DOT NOT HAVE ANY DATA TO RESTORE or UNDELET, becous this will DELETE anything on the drive, do as follow, select the Disk with the BLACK bar and on right-mouse click select "create Partition", "primary partition", maxim disk size to have all disk avaliable, and chose "NTFS" for disks with more than ~30GB or FAT32 to a Disk Size smaller than 30 and larger than 8GB etc. They all have a color bar on the TOP, HardDrives have it on BLUE, and you connect USB drive that you say that windows does not recognize, showld appear with the top bar on BLACK, meaning that has no partition on it. Now you're seeing your Disks, Disk0, Disk1, etc this deppend on the number of disks that you have and CDRom etc. Open "Control Panel", then open "Administrative tools", then open "computer management", in there select "Storage" and "Disk Management".
